My Full Gencon Report - Top 8 in the Championship and 2 Wins

Wow - my first Gen Con was fabulous! It was awesome to meet a lot of the scapers, and I played more Heroscape than I ever imagined I could in 4 days. I had some games I'll never forget playing, and a couple games I wish I could forget...

Now - the report. I wasn't in any tourneys on Thursday as I knew we'd be late for the two 10 AM's and I wanted a day to get settled in. However, I jumped into a Damnation Alley tournament and ran this:

Nilfheim - 185
10th Foot x3 - 225
Deathreavers - 40

Total = 450

Rev ran a very similar army (had Zelrig instead of Nilf) in the Alley before and made the finals, so I liked my chances. I don't really remember my matches, but one of them was against southwest ninja (I think) and the finals were against my friend Tony, who was staying in my room. He had a Stinger army and was the only person to make me use the 10th Foot in the tourney. In the other two games, Nilf cleaned house while my rats held glyphs. I won all three games, the tourney and a Wave 8. A good start, 3-0 for the Con so far.

Friday - Day 1 of the Championship. I playtested a 4th Mass variant and a version of the above army with the AE, but settled on this army that I thought could handle just about anything:

Nilfheim - 185
Major Q10 - 150
Zetacron - 60
Deathreavers x3 - 120

I almost switched out Nilf for Q9 and Isamu, but I wanted Nilf's flying and higher attack to give myself a little more flexibility and some punch against heroes. Also, with Nilf's and Q10 special attacks being able to take care of squads, I felt Zetacron was a better choice than Marro Warriors + Isamu. After playing it I have no regrets with either decision.

Round 1 - Fezzikthedoor (Q9, Laglor, Skahen, Krav, Isamu) on Feylund Fountain I think.

It was awesome to meet a fellow Unit Strategy Reviewer, though i haven't been as active in that forum as I'd like. Fezzik was a great guy and I was happy to start off with someone from Heroscapers. He built his army around Skahen and it certainly had some range. Fortunately for me, my reavers secured the glyphs (one being unique attack) and did a lot of damage to his Krav and one of the small heroes with bites from height. My Zetacron claimed the high ground on my side and started firing on Q9 with 4 dice. He engaged Zeta with Laglor but failed to wound him. That allowed me to disengage and take out Q9. Nilfheim did the rest. 1-0

Round 2 - playa1 (Braxas, Shades x2, Dund) on Ticalla Sunrise

I was very surprised to see this army and, quite frankly, had no idea how to approach it. I decided that my rats weren't much good this round except to grab glyphs and try to distract Braxas from attacking my heroes normally. So, I used them to surround Nilfheim almost entirely to prevent a Soul Devour, and later did the same for Q10. Braxas melted some rats, Dund managed to Cripple Q10 when I had a couple markers on him and the Shades had two unsuccessful changes at Devouring one of my heroes, but my multiple attacks and placement of my reavers pulled me through. A tougher match than many would've expected. 2-0

Round 3 - scaper_dude (Kaemon Awa, Raelin, Deathreavers x2, Stingers x4) on Highways and Dieways - Swamp Edition

I'll be honest, I didn't want to sit across from scaper_dude. He has a good reputation here, and it's well deserved. However, on a map with a ton of chokepoints and 20 reavers on the boad, this game was going to be excrutiating. I think our first round seemed to go on forever, most of it consisting of strategic reaver placement. Thankfully for me, I was packing a lot of special attacks and scaper_dude was leading with the Stingers. That allowed me to do the scattering, reclaim the glyphs and gain the edge. The game went to time, but I had a very strong hold on the game at that point. I hate when games go to time, as I'm a firm believer in "anything can happen", but with all of our rats on this map and the quality of scaper_dude's play, it was inevitable. A great match and a tough win for me. 3-0

Round 4 - MattserTruckRally (Drake 2.0, 4th Mass x5) on Ticalla Sunrise

Here was an army I knew would be around. I thought that I had a good shot with my reavers able to tie up 4th Mass and two of my heroes could out-range them. He led out with Drake, and I tied him up with rats while getting the glyphs. Drake killed one rat at a time, but that allowed me to advance them all. I picked up the common attack glyph, and used my reavers to do a lot of damage, killing a couple full squads of 4th Mass and wounding Drake. I led out with Q10 behind, using the pistol to outrange the Mass and staying away from Wait then Fire as much as I could. Mattser still made it very tough for me (as I expected he would, even though the dice were on my side), but I pulled out the victory using Rats and Q10 to do most of the damage. Another great game. 4-0

Round 5 - Hendal (Stingers x7, Raelin, Marcu) on Ticalla Sunrise

OK, I'm sick of Ticalla Sunrise by now. Anyway, I felt my Rats had a good chance of holding the Stingers at bay while I shot at them. I was wrong. Hendal rolled AMAZING dice, and mine were just awful. He killed rats so quickly that I couldn't get any position, and my heroes were soon to follow. He played very aggressively and was just relentless - the way you're supposed to play. A complete thrashing. 4-1

Knowing Hendal was 5-0, and I had played all good players, I knew I had a chance for a high ranking in day 2. Mattser and scaper_dude won out, making my strength of schedule amazing. I went into day 2 ranked #4 behind the three 5-0 armies and was 7-1 so far for the Con.

Saturday - Day 2 of the Championship

Top 16 - ManTrainChooChoo (Q9, Raelin, Krav, AE, Marro Warriors) on Jungle Swamp Road

The last time I played ManTrain, I beat his Knights of Weston army in Canton at NHSD. I knew he was looking for revenge, and he had a big stage on which to get it. I brought out Rats and Zetacron first, hoping to get a shot at Raelin, but he kept both Raelin and Q9 back. The AE dropped the next round and killed Zetacron and some Rats, and wounded Nilfheim - bad for me. Q9 and Raelin ascended the high ground on one side, and he also brought the Krav up as a diversion. I tied down the Krav with Reavers and attached a couple to Q9, but his Queglix gun was outstanding - I never blocked it with a Deathreaver (maybe one, I can't remember). Without Rats to tie him down while I shoot, I sent Nilfheim in and got one or two wounds on him, completely ignoring Raelin. However, Nilf was dispatched, and I was looking bleak. I sent three more reavers at Q9, hoping to keep him away from attacking Q10, but one round of Queglix killed all three of them again. So, we had a slugfest brewing - his Q9 on high ground with Raelin, and my Q10 with the Unique Attack glyph and a jungle tree. I was shooting 5 dice at 10, and he was shooting 5 dice at 6. Somehow, I won. Those two wounds Nilf inflicted earlier helped me out, and ManTrain's early dice luck had turned on him. With Q9 gone, I used the Reavers and Q10's pistol to kill the remaining Krav and Marro Warriors and eventually Raelin. Q10 remained the nemesis of ManTrain, and I lucked out a come-from-way-behind win. A fantastic game. 5-1

Top 8 - fallensoldier (Stingers x6, Krug, Arrow Gruts) on Fire Isles

Another Stinger horde. Hopefully this time my rats would block something. They did, and they did it well. I scattered everywhere, engaging and also killing Stingers. I ignored the glyphs as they didn't really help either of us. Santino got frustrated and started disengaging Stingers - I think the first 4 he disengaged survived and he managed to wound Q10 3 times. He even left a couple on lava, and none were killed. I brought out Nilf to avenge Q10 (who was not yet dead), and claimed high ground against tied up Stingers. However, I made a critical mistake of one space with a rat, which allowed him to get three Stingers through my wall. He got some shots at Nilf and caused some wounds, which I should've been able to prevent. Not only that, my next 4 rolls for Ice Shard Breath produced a total of one skull. Nilf was soon down to one wound, and he brought out Krug to engage him. I switched back to Q10 and started killing Stingers again. However, Santino was a VERY methodical player, and his turns took a lot of time. Between that and my reavers, we were approaching the time limit. Once Nilf died, I was down 50 points. He had 4 Stingers remaining, and I took a shot at one of them with 5 dice from Q10. I missed. Game over. Santino played well, and seemed to get every possible break at the right times. I wished him good luck and stayed to watch the finals. 5-2, out of the tourney.

Santino lost to lone_wolf, and southwest ninja lost to spider_poison. I felt that I would've had a good chance against either of those armies. I had already beaten lonewolf's army once earlier, and thought that my reavers could hold off the trons long enough for Nilf to fly over at Blasts, or Q10 to shoot over them. However, it was not to be and spider_poison did an excellent job winning the tourney. Congratulations to him! Then, I went onto my next tourney.

My last tourney was the Unique Hero on Sunday morning. At this point, I was 11-3 for the Con and happy with my performances. I hoped to end on a good note. For the 44 player field, I chose this army at the last second:

Q9 - 180
Raelin - 80
Laglor - 110
Agent Skahen - 120
Isamu - 10

I thought I would see a lot of melee heavy hitters that can kill heroes, so I opted to out-range them.

Round 1 - A cousin/nephew of lonewolf and scaper_dude on Feylund Fountain (Q9, Raelin, Kaemon Awa, Isamu, Zetacron maybe?)

This match I don't remember a lot about, except that I claimed the high ground with Q9 and was shooting from really far away. He was trying to Queglix my Q9, who had 10 dice while I was shooting normally for 5 dice at his. My Q9 and his high ground won out, and also took care of Kaemon Awa. Skahen cleaned up Isamu, but I can't remember anything else. 1-0

Round 2 - ManTrainChooChoo (My army -Isamu + Otonashi) on Turret Rocks

ManTrain and I laughed between rounds about playing the same army, then we played against each other. After his defeat yesterday, I know he REALLY wanted his revenge now. Our armies were only 10 points different, but the real differences in them showed immediately. Isamu was a last resort for me, but ManTrain opened up with Skahen and was able to get some wounds on Raelin, moving Otonashi towards the glyph at the same time with Cover Fire. I spent my first round getting Q9 onto the Turret. Both of our Raelins were quickly dead. We then recalled the scenario from the day before, where his Q9 on height lost to my Q10. A similar this happened here, as his Q9 killed my higher Q9. If that wasn't bad enough, Skahen and Laglor whiffed a combined 4 defense rolls in a row and were easily killed. I was completely rolled in a mirror match, and ManTrain got his revenge. Next time, I'll bring Q10. 1-1

Round 3, theGuru on Little Ramparts (Nilfheim, Raelin, Me-Burq-Sa, SuJoah)

I was happy to play theGuru - he was a great opponent. He started by advancing Raelin, who was shot by Q9 from my starting zone. She was wounded and had to go and get the Healer glyph, leaving his advancing Nilfheim open to attacks. Q9 positioned himself on low ground, but there were no spaces around him that Nilf could stand on, thanks to the battlements. So, Nilf was stuck with the Ice Shard attack into my Raelin-protected force. He lost Nilf, and flew in SuJoah. The fly killed Raelin, but was then killed by Q9 and Skahen. Agent Skahen offed Raelin and took the high ground. Me-Burq-Sa avenged his fallen comrades by Paralyzing Skahen and throwing 4 skulls, but Q9 took care of him. A great game nonetheless. 2-1

Round 4 - A dude I can't remember (Su-Bak-Na and.... I got nothin) on Little Ramparts

I was starting to get sick of Little Ramparts too, but the only thing I remember about this game is that Q9 was shooting from the starting zone for most of the game, and even hit Su-Bak-Na before my opponent used his first order marker. My ridiculous range won me this game. 3-1

At this point I was one of the two highest ranked 3-1's, but with two 4-0's (ManTrain was one of them) I knew I was playing for 3rd. I sat down against the other highest ranked 3-1:

Round 5 - an 8 year old named Owen (Charos, Drake 2.0, Kaemon Awa) on Jungle Swamp Road.

This kid had been playing some serious scape, beating both MattserTruckRally and lonewolf to get to this point!!!!! Before and during the game, I was seriously impressed with how well this little dude played. He marched Drake straight down the road through some Queglix fire and killed Skahen in one shot. Drake fell to the Queglix, and Kaemon started down the road. Kaemon wounded Raelin but also fell to the Queglix, then came Charos. Charos killed Raelin and wounded Q9, but had taken heavy damage due to a couple of whiffed defense rolls. I was splitting markers between Q9 and Laglor to ensure I didn't lose turns, and I eventually killed Charos. But man, could that little dude play! If I have a son, I hope he's half that good a gamer by the time he's 8. 4-1

ManTrain had to face a Q10 / Raelin army in the finals and again failed to beat his nemesis. lonewolf also finished 4-1 and edged me in strength of schedule, so I took home 4th place and a Thaelik Tundra set.

Overall, I was very happy with my army selection and my play throughout the whole Con. I finished with a record of 15-4 and played some very fun matches against some very good players. Thanks to everyone that helped out my gaming experience at GenCon - it was an absolute blast!
